See the License for the specific language governing permissions and limitations under * the License. */ package org.apache.geode.test.junit.rules.serializable; import static org.apache.geode.test.junit.rules.serializable.FieldsOfTestName.*; import static org.assertj.core.api.Assertions.*; import static org.mockito.Mockito.*; import org.apache.geode.test.junit.categories.UnitTest; import org.apache.commons.lang.SerializationUtils; import org.junit.Test; import org.junit.experimental.categories.Category; import org.junit.rules.TestName; import org.junit.runner.Description; import java.io.Serializable; import java.lang.reflect.Field; import java.util.Arrays; /** * Unit tests for {@link SerializableTestName}. */ @Category(UnitTest.class) public class SerializableTestNameTest { @Test public void hasOneFields() throws Exception { Field[] fields = TestName.class.getDeclaredFields(); assertThat(fields.length).as("Fields: " + Arrays.asList(fields)).isEqualTo(1); } @Test public void fieldNameShouldExist() throws Exception { Field field = TestName.class.getDeclaredField(FIELD_NAME); assertThat(field.getType()).isEqualTo(String.class); } @Test public void fieldsCanBeRead() throws Exception { String name = "foo"; Description mockDescription = mock(Description.class); when(mockDescription.getMethodName()).thenReturn(name); SerializableTestName instance = new SerializableTestName(); instance.starting(mockDescription); assertThat(instance.getMethodName()).isEqualTo(name); } @Test public void isSerializable() throws Exception { assertThat(SerializableTestName.class).isInstanceOf(Serializable.class); } @Test public void canBeSerialized() throws Exception { String name = "bar"; Description mockDescription = mock(Description.class); when(mockDescription.getMethodName()).thenReturn(name); SerializableTestName instance = new SerializableTestName(); instance.starting(mockDescription); assertThat(instance.getMethodName()).isEqualTo(name); SerializableTestName cloned = (SerializableTestName) SerializationUtils.clone(instance); assertThat(cloned.getMethodName()).isEqualTo(name); } }
